CALGARY, Alberta, April 04, 2024 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- As the Alberta government considers further auto insurance reforms, a poll released by advocacy coalition Fair Alberta Insurance Regulations (FAIR Alberta) reveals a strong preference among Albertans for maintaining the current "at-fault" automobile insurance system over transitioning to a "no-fault" system.

By 2035, Canada could have the most enviable healthcare system in the world if obesity is recognized as a chronic disease, predicts Obesity Canada

Retrieved on: 
Wednesday, March 27, 2024

The multiplication factor of obesity: Obesity is intricately linked with various chronic diseases, including cardiovascular diseases, diabetes, certain cancers, and joint problems, placing an immense burden on individual health and healthcare systems.
